- The distance between Ambon, Maluku Islands, Indonesia and Balclutha, Finegand, New Zealand is approximately 6,198 km or 3,852 mi.
- To reach Ambon, Maluku Islands in this distance one would set out from Balclutha, Finegand bearing 306.8°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Ambon, Maluku Islands bearing 326.3° or NNW .
- Ambon, Maluku Islands has a tropical rainforest climate (Af) whereas Balclutha, Finegand has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- The average annual temperature is 16.8 °C (30.2°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.8 °C (14°F) less in Ambon, Maluku Islands.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 2797.8 mm (110.1 in) more which is equivalent to 2797.8 l/m² (68.66 US gal/ft²) or 27,978,000 l/ha (2,991,034 US gal/ac) more. About 5 1/4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 31.2° higher in Ambon, Maluku Islands than in Balclutha, Finegand.
